98148 ZIP Code – Seattle, Washington

98148 is a ZIP code serving Seattle, Washington in King County with a population of approximately 10,652 residents. Residents earn a median household income of $81,431, which is near the Washington average and near the national figure. The median home value of $508,800 is well above the national average, with 50.5% owner-occupied housing (increasing). , and the median rent of $1,717 is well above the national average. Housing consists of 48% single-family (increasing), 49% apartments (decreasing).

The area reports an unemployment rate of 5.0%, near the national average. The poverty rate of 6.8% is well below the U.S. average. 28.2%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, near the U.S. average. The population has a median age of 34.9, below the national median.
